The Cyber and Fraud Centre – Scotland work in partnership to protect people, places and processes and we are constantly looking at new ways to keep businesses free from risk.

The Cyber and Fraud Centre – Scotland provide a comprehensive range of cyber security services that help businesses assess, build and manage their cyber security capabilities, and respond to incidents and crises. They support the Scottish Government’s Cyber Resilience Strategy to share knowledge and learning across private sector organisations to help organisations understand the cyber threat and how to address it.
